Telecommunications Application Development Cases ConclusionChip resistors in surface mount technology are fundamental components in modern electronic design across various industries. Their compact size, reliability, and versatility make them indispensable in consumer electronics, automotive systems, industrial automation, medical devices, and telecommunications. As technology continues to advance, the demand for high-performance chip resistors is expected to grow, driving innovation in materials and manufacturing processes.
